Gameplay.

Dragonball: Budokai Tenkaichi 3, takes what Dragonball: Budokai Tenkaichi 2, already set, and makes it into the best Dragonball gameplay experience to date.

You can do everything from basic combat to actually COMBO'S and when I say COMBO'S I mean, COMBO'S, it takes awhile until you master them, but you'll learn em'. The stages look amazing, highly detailed to the crater, everything looks smooth and is just gorgeous, stages again, can be demolished to a certain level. Also, not to mention, finally every character has his own move set, this means no boring combat and same ol' moves over and over, finally a decent Dragonball worthy combat system. Coming with the combos and move-set is the Beam struggle, finally it has been balanced, finally you can shoot beams and have a chance to win against the other Ki blast, the one thing that bugged me most was the beam struggle in BT 2, not only was it hard to win, but it was poor to begin with. You weren't able to shoot your beam against a Ki ball, normally the ball or the blast would be destroyed when they clashed. But now, you are able to shoot your basic beam against a Ultimate Attack, like the Omega Blast from Broli!!!! This makes this game AWESOME already!

Sound.

The Japanese version has the original Dragonball soundtracks, from the Japanese Anime. This version sadly contains in my opinion **** techno cross rock tracks. Seriously, when I play Dragonball I want the the damn, original music with it. I mean; I have nothing against rock tracks when it comes to Dragonball. Budokai 1 had the best soundtracks in video-game history. But I don't wanna be a downer now, some tracks are awesome but the majority is just a lame mix. Also, not to forget, are the voices, they suck, they are boring. I'm talking about the funi dub version of course. When you have enough of the crappy voices of the funi version, just go to 'Sound' in Option and change it to Japanese, and have a great **** blast, because they actually putted effort into the voice acting, amazing all I can say.
